By this time we were both tired and smelling not so grand but today would be our last portage and we would be in Minneapolis at long last. We had hotel reservation downtown the next day and it was all the motivation we needed to get an early start. We cruised along at a great speed knocking out 25 miles by 10:30. Up to this point we had seen less than a dozen boats on the river and none were driving fast. As we neared the city we ran into many pleasure boats zipping along at full speed and several times we were almost run over. We hugged the banks and enjoyed looking at all the big houses and boats along the banks. At 40 miles we came to our last dam we had to portage. It was a easy 100 yards down and around. After finishing we laughed that after 14 portages we finally perfected it on the last one. The dam area was full of hundreds of people enjoying the day and not one person asked what we were doing or said hello, we were in the big city for sure. We paddled down stream from the dam and saw the sky scrapers ahead. We found our first island sandbar and made camp. We were meeting another river angel in the morning for a ride around some falls in town.
